Отладка в Xcode - PullRequest
       1

Отладка в Xcode

0 голосов
/ 16 января 2010

Я играю в разработку приложений для iPhone. Часто я сталкивался с ошибкой во время выполнения, и я понятия не имел, где происходит ошибка (например, точная строка). В консольном приложении с GCC я мог бы по крайней мере скомпилировать с флагом -g. сбросьте файл ядра и прочитайте этот файл ядра, чтобы перейти к последней строке, которая попала в проблему. Но как мне это сделать в Xcode? Похоже, что в Build and Debug не загружен символ отладки.

Ответы [ 2 ]

0 голосов
/ 28 марта 2010

Вы можете просто добавить точку останова, щелкнув номера строк в левой части панели кода. Затем кнопка «Сборка и запуск» становится «Сборка и отладка», и когда ваша программа достигает этой точки, она останавливается.

Оттуда вы можете нажать «шаг за шагом», «продолжить» и т. Д., Чтобы выполнить код по одной строке за раз, чтобы найти свои ошибки и значения переменных. Наведите указатель мыши на имя переменной, чтобы найти ее значение.

0 голосов
/ 16 января 2010

Взгляните на эту ссылку и посмотрите, поможет ли она вам.

http://developer.apple.com/iphone/library/documentation/DeveloperTools/Conceptual/XcodeDebugging/010-Debugging_Essentials/debugging_essentials.html

Приветствия

Кевин

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...